Church history
Just as any individual in the body of Christ, this church we call First Presbyterian of Tonawanda has undergone many highs and lows since its birth in 1852. But underlying it all has been a desire to serve the Lord, the members of the church, the community and world as a whole.

Organization Description:  We are a church family, affiliated with the PCUSA, ever seeking to deepen our understanding and practice of Christian faith.  We offer many programs for young families and people of all ages.  Our worship experiences are open to all people – and reflect our strong commitment to tradition and spiritual transformation.

 

We support TCCO, worldwide missions and provide a venue for various organizations, including Girl Scouts, AA and TOPS.

 

Services and/or programs:  Sunday Worship 11:00am (September – May) 10:00am (June – August); Sunday School for K-Adult 9:30am (September – May);  Vacation Bible School is the first week of July;  Youth Group meets two Wednesdays a month; Youth –led Worship services; special events (as announced).  Young Singers (Children’s choir) 9:00am Sundays (September – May); Adult Hand bell choir (Sunday afternoon per rehearsal schedule);  Praise Team and Praise Band (teens/young adults) Sunday afternoons (as per schedule); Presbyterian Women (PW) Thrift Shop sales & Luncheons 10:00am first Wednesday (April-June & September – November).
